The Lindsay Downtown BIA (Business Improvement Area) is a Municipal Board of Management under the Council of the City of Kawartha Lakes, and represents more than 165 businesses in the downtown region of Lindsay. The Board of Directors consists of a group of Business & Property Owners, City Councillors and City of Kawartha Lakes Staff Liaisons, who all have the common goal of making Lindsay Downtown a thriving and vibrant place to live, work, and play.
